Ingredients:
Ingredient Quantity
Green beans, trimmed 1 pound
Baby potatoes, halved or quartered 1.5 pounds
Bacon, cooked and crumbled 6 slices
Ranch seasoning mix 1 packet
Butter, melted 3 tablespoons
Garlic, minced 2 cloves
Salt and pepper To taste
F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ish)
Instructions:
Cook the Potatoes: Boil baby potatoes in salted water for 10-12 minutes, or until tender. Drain and set aside.
Cook the Green Beans: Boil green beans in the same pot for 5-7 minutes, or until tender-crisp. Drain and set aside.
Cook the Bacon: Fry bacon until crispy, crumble, and reserve 1 tablespoon of bacon grease.
Make the Ranch Butter: Whisk together melted butter, ranch seasoning, and minced garlic in a small bowl.
Combine Everything: In the skillet with reserved bacon grease, toss cooked potatoes, green beans, and crumbled bacon. Pour ranch butter mixture over and toss to coat.
Serve: Season with salt and pepper, garnish with parsley, and serve warm.
